Description

In his original paper, Forbes provided additional data collected by the botanist Dr. Joseph Hooker on temperatures and boiling points measured often at higher altitudes in the Himalaya Mountains.

Format

This data frame contains the following columns:

Temp

Measured boiling temperature, degrees F.

Pressure

Measured air pressure, inches of Mercury.

Source

Forbes, J. (1957). Further experiments and remarks on the measurement of heights by boiling point of water. Transactions of the Royal Society of Edinburgh, 21, 235-243.

References

Weisberg, S. (2005). Applied Linear Regression, 3rd edition. New York: Wiley, Problem 2.2.4.
